Colin Garrow grew up in a former mining town in Northumberland. He has worked in a plethora of professions including taxi driver, antiques dealer, drama facilitator, theatre director and fish processor, and has occasionally masqueraded as a pirate.

He has published more than thirty books, and his short stories have appeared in several literary mags, most recently in Witcraft, and Flash Fiction North. Colin lives in a humble cottage in Northeast Scotland where he writes novels, stories, poems and the occasional song.

He plays several musical instruments and makes rather nice vegan cakes.

Writers are a strange breed and a few of us seem to relish putting ridiculous barriers in the way of creativity. Some people even enjoy the vexation of not being able to write!

When I first started trying to write stories, I'd often stare at my blank pad trying to come up with an idea (this was in my pre-laptop days) and a lot of times I just couldn't get started. Now, of course, I know that all I need to do is to start writing - doesn't matter if it doesn't always make sense, it's just the old sit-down-and-do-it routine.(less)
